distro安全指南:有效保护你的Linux系统
在使用Linux系统时,确保系统的安全性是至关重要的。以下是一些保护你的Linux系统的有效方法和使用例子:
1. 及时更新系统:及时更新系统是保护系统安全的关键。 Linux发行版通常提供软件包更新,包括操作系统核心和应用程序的安全修复程序。你可以使用以下命令来更新系统:
sudo apt update sudo apt upgrade
这些命令会检查和安装可用的最新版本的软件包。
2. 使用防火墙:防火墙是保护系统免受恶意网络攻击的重要工具。你可以使用防火墙来限制进出你的系统的网络连接。下面是使用ufw防火墙的例子:
sudo apt install ufw sudo ufw enable sudo ufw default deny sudo ufw allow ssh
这些命令会安装ufw防火墙并允许SSH连接。
3. 使用强密码:使用强密码是保护系统安全的基本实践。一个强密码应该包含字母、数字和特殊字符,并且足够长。下面是一个强密码的例子:P@ssw0rd!
4. 禁用不必要的服务:只启用你需要的服务,并禁用其他不必要的服务,可以减少系统的攻击面。例如,你可以使用以下命令检查正在运行的服务:
sudo systemctl list-unit-files --type=service --state=enabled
然后使用以下命令禁用特定服务:
sudo systemctl disable <service_name>
5. 使用sudo限制root访问:使用sudo命令来限制对root权限的访问是保护系统的好方法。这样可以确保只有授权的用户可以执行危险的命令。例如,你可以使用以下命令将用户添加到sudo组:
sudo usermod -aG sudo <username>
这将允许指定的用户使用sudo命令。
6. 使用加密文件系统:使用加密文件系统可以保护你的数据免受未经授权的访问。你可以在安装Linux时选择启用加密文件系统,或者使用工具如LUKS来加密特定的磁盘分区。
7. 定期备份数据:定期备份数据是保护系统的 实践,即使你的系统受到攻击或出现故障,你也能恢复数据。你可以使用工具如rsync和cron来自动定期备份文件。
8. 安装安全性工具:安装安全性工具可以增加系统的安全性。例如,你可以安装入侵检测系统(IDS)如Snort或防病毒软件如ClamAV来监视和防止潜在的安全漏洞。
综上所述,保护Linux系统的安全是一个全面的过程,涵盖了系统更新、使用防火墙、使用强密码、禁用不必要的服务、使用sudo限制root访问、使用加密文件系统、定期备份数据和安装安全性工具等多个方面。
